Job Search Place Limited in Caister-on-Sea is seeking a dedicated Medical Laboratory Assistant to join the Blood Science team at James Paget University Hospital. This position involves performing critical pre-analytical tasks and ensuring the smooth operation of a high-quality pathology service.
The ideal applicant will have NVQ level 3 or equivalent, alongside advanced keyboard skills.
The role provides access to comprehensive NHS benefits such as discounted gym memberships and physiotherapy services.
